On Thursday, February 18, Last Comic Standing finalist and Inside Amy Schumer alumnus, comedian Gary Gulman, returns to Seattle for an exclusive, one-night-only appearance at the Stroum Jewish Community Center.

Blending endearing self-deprecation with warm amusement at everyday experience, Gulman is among only a few comedians to have appeared on every single late-night comedy program. He appeared with Dane Cook, Jay Davis, and Robert Kelly on Dane Cook's 2005 Tourgasm and hosted the final season of Comedy All-Stars on New England Sports Network. Gulman has tickled thousands with two one-hour Comedy Central specials; his 20th anniversary tour, the "It's About Time Tour," is on now and selling out theaters across the country.

The hilarious Gulman had a small but memorable role in Megan Griffiths's 2013 film, LUCKY THEM, portraying the charming Craig, lovable groomsman and aspiring psychotherapist. LUCKY THEM was shot on location in and around Seattle.

Gulman brings his wry observations and semi-serious deadpan wit to the SJCC's 358-seat Cultural Arts venue on Mercer Island, which re-opened in 2014 with a beautiful stage, luxurious seating, and Dolby Digital sound following an extensive renovation.
